Description

This notice announces the determination that certain objects imported from abroad for temporary display in the exhibition "Will These Words Reach You? The Underground Archive of the Warsaw Ghetto" at the Museum of Jewish Heritage in New York, New York, and possibly other venues, are of cultural significance. The objects' temporary exhibition or display in the United States is deemed to be in the national interest. The notice is published by the Department of State to inform the public of these determinations.
